Transaction de571529358159939b50c4f96d255fcadb7036bd80678cbeb909e3128d90eff0
1 Input
1 Output
-
de571529358159939b50c4f96d255fcadb7036bd80678cbeb909e3128d90eff0:0
- value
- 312689
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ad3898dedc1d235e49d9ef61d24cb41a198cf7f7
- address
- bc1q45uf3hkur534ujweaasayn95rgvcealhvjkfgg